Lawton St
105 decisions the Board of Supervisors took about Lawton St, between 1910 and 2011, read from its own minutes and each linked to the scanned page; most of them in the 1920s; often about schools, parking, land bought and sold.

Where this comes from
Every decision the record places on this street is here. Every line is written from one item in the minutes of the San Francisco Board of Supervisors, the city council, and links to the page it was printed on at the Internet Archive or in the Clerk's own files. Many of the Board's decisions name no street at all, and only the ones that do can be placed here. How the record was read · The whole city
